Working with students with learning disabilities: As a tutor I had a chance to interact with the students with learning disabilities. Knowing about their issues in detail and how these issues affect the learning and behavior, helps. And then making sure that the clear structured lesson plans are there according to their needs. Providing clear, concise, and step-by-step instructions is important. Allowing short breaks can be helpful as it takes care of the restlessness if any. Positive reinforcement encourages desired behaviors and academic efforts can bring good results. Hands-on activities and interactive lessons keep the students engaged and can be significant to break the monotony. Maintaining regular communication with the student’s parents/guardians to keep them informed about progress and challenges, is helpful.
